Just five minutes from the medieval city of Montluçon is Château Saint-Jean, located on the site of a former outpost of Templar knights. From the turrets of this fairy-tale hotel, guests overlook a mature park of century-old trees and a pond filled with swans and ducks – always ready to greet passers-by. Cozy guest rooms and suites combine modernity with touches of Renaissance style, each with breathtaking views of Saint-Jean Park. Rooted in Bourbon heritage, the soul of Auvergne is revealed in this haven of peace run by the Delion family. Treat yourself to a moment of relaxation at the spa, with its view of the adjacent racecourse, or spend some time in the bar, near the warmth of the stone fireplace, enjoying a signature creation from the head bartender. At the gourmet restaurant, housed in the chateau’s 12th-century chapel, discover the creative cuisine of chef Olivier Valade. His carefully conceived dishes wow visually and highlight the authenticity of the region’s products.

La Chapelle Restaurant

Chef Olivier Valade

1 Michelin Star 2026


Creative cooking

La Chapelle occupies a captivating setting, with a contemporary copper-domed interior that beautifully complements the chapel’s ancient stone. Chef Olivier Valade's cuisine similarly reflects a balance between tradition and modernity, reinventing local classics using seasonal ingredients and regional specialities, including Montluçon beer or even confectionary like Vichy Pastilles.
